How do I apply self-tanner?

How do I apply self-tanner?

Coralie Techer

Self-tanner is a good way to get a tanned complexion before the vacation sun, but it does require a certain dexterity. How do you apply it properly? We tell you all about it. 

There's nothing prettier than a tanned complexion to enhance a summer look. But we don't always have the time to sit down for tanning sessions under the summer sun. To remedy this, we're lucky enough to be able to rely on self-tanning products, but these require a certain dexterity and, above all, you mustn't overuse them.

How to choose your self-tanner? 

When choosing a self-tanner, it's important to take several factors into account to find the one that best suits your skin type but also your personal preferences, such as: the type of product (spray, wipe, mousse, lotion or self-tanning cream), the intensity of tan you want (light and natural or intense and dark), the list of ingredients (always check to make sure there's no risk of allergy) and the price (there's something for everyone).

Proper preparation according to your skin type is essential before applying your self-tanning product, to guarantee an even, more satisfying result. Here are a few steps to follow to prepare your skin before applying self-tanner:

  1. Exfoliation: Before applying self-tanner, exfoliate your skin with a body scrub (and face scrub if you wish to self-tan this area) to remove dead cells, impurities and residues of previous products. Use a gentle body scrub or an exfoliant specially designed to prepare the skin before self-tanning. Concentrate particularly on rough areas, such as elbows, knees and heels. Rinse thoroughly after exfoliation and dry thoroughly.

  2. Light moisturizing: After exfoliation, lightly moisturize your skin with a light moisturizing lotion or cream. If you have dry skin, you can double the dose. This will help soften the skin and prevent rough patches that can absorb self-tanner unevenly.

  3. Waxing: If you plan to wax, do so before applying the self-tanner. Waxing can remove some of the self-tanner, so it's best to do it in advance. If you need to wax after applying self-tanner, wait at least 24 hours to allow the color to soak in properly.

  4. Protecting specific areas: If you have rough or dry areas, such as elbows, knees, heels or ankles, you can apply a small amount of moisturizing lotion or Vaseline to prevent excessive absorption of self-tanner in these areas.

Steps for applying self-tanner 

Once the skin has been prepared, you can proceed to apply the self-tanner according to the instructions supplied with the product you have chosen, but also following these different steps to avoid excess self-tanner on the skin and ensure an even tan e:  

Gloves or applicator :

Start with the legs:

Start by applying the self-tanner to your legs in circular movements. Work gradually upwards to avoid rubbing or staining areas already treated.

Arms and torso:

Apply self-tanner to your arms, chest and abdomen using circular or sweeping movements. Be sure to spread the product evenly to ensure a beautiful tan.

Do the back :

If you can't reach your back, ask someone to help you apply the tanning product. Alternatively, you can use a long-handled applicator or a self-tanning spray specially designed for the back.

For the face:

For the face, use a self-tanner specially formulated for this delicate area. Apply a dab of product carefully, avoiding eyes, eyebrows and hairline. Blend well on neck and ears to avoid marks.

Finishes :

Once you've applied the self-tanner to all the desired areas, check for any uneven areas or spots and blend them out with a clean glove or soft cloth. Be careful not to rub too hard to remove the self-tanner.

Drying time :

Allow self-tanner to dry completely before dressing. Follow product instructions for recommended drying time. Avoid contact with water or perspiration during this period.

Tanning care :

After application, follow the product's recommendations for tan maintenance. Some brands suggest avoiding hot showers or prolonged baths, while others may recommend applying a moisturizer after self-tanning to prolong the duration of the tan.

Please bear in mind that self-tanner does not provide protection against UV rays. If you plan to expose yourself to the sun, always use a sunscreen with an appropriate SPF (50 in summer) to protect your skin.
